Alexander "Sascha" Zverev, a professional tennis player, has been making waves in the sport since he was a child. Born into a family of tennis enthusiasts, Zverev began playing tennis at the age of five. His early exposure to the sport came from his parents, who took him to the courts when he was just one year old.

Since 2013, Zverev has been coached by Jez Green. Under Green's guidance, Zverev has honed his skills and improved his performance on the court. Known for being right-handed, Zverev has developed a powerful game that has earned him recognition in the tennis world.
Zverev credits his brother Mischa as the most influential person in his career. Mischa’s experience on the circuit has provided valuable advice and information on players. Additionally, Swiss tennis legend Roger Federer has been a significant influence. Federer often trains with Zverev and offers advice on handling crucial moments during matches.
Zverev resides in Monaco but splits his time between Hamburg, Germany, and Saddlebrook, Florida, USA. Fluent in English, he is known by the nickname "Sascha." His commitment to tennis is evident in his lifestyle and training regimen.
Looking ahead, Zverev aims to win a Grand Slam. He acknowledges that achieving this goal requires hard work and perseverance. Despite the challenges, he remains focused on this dream and continues to work towards it.
